HomeMy WebLinkAbout2018-03-19-J12 28E Agr_Parking Fine CollectionAGENDA ITEM: CITY OF WAUKEE, IOWA CITY COUNCIL MEETING COMMUNICATION MEETING DATE: March 19, 2018 AGENDA ITEM:Consideration of approval of a resolution approving a 28E Agreement among the City of Waukee, Dallas County, and Dallas County Treasurer with respect to unpaid parking violations FORMAT:Resolution SYNOPSIS INCLUDING PRO & CON: Currently the Waukee Police Department doesn’t have a procedure for collecting unpaid parking tickets. Department staff recommends implementing a collection procedure that attaches a lien onto vehicle registrations. When registering a vehicle, the Department of Transportation will advise the owner of the lien from an unpaid parking ticket(s). After the fine is paid, the Waukee Police Department will fax a release to the Department of Transportation so the vehicle can immediately be registered. Scott Cunningham REVIEWED BY: PUBLIC NOTICE INFORMATION – NAME OF PUBLICATION: DATE OF PUBLICATION: J12 THE CITY OF WAUKEE, IOWA RESOLUTION 18- APPROVING A 28E AGREEMENT AMONG CITY OF WAUKEE, DALLAS COUNTY, AND DALLAS COUNTY TREASURER WITH RESPECT TO UNPAID PARKING VIOLATIONS WHEREAS; pursuant to Iowa Code, a City may issue parking citations and levy fines thereon, AND, WHEREAS; Iowa Code section 331.553(8), provides that the Treasurer of a County may cooperate with a City within the county to affect the registration of vehicles upon which fines have been levied but remain unpaid, AND, WHEREAS; the City of Waukee, Iowa, a city within Dallas County, seeks the cooperation of the Dallas County Treasurer to provide for suspension of registrations for unpaid parking fines, BE IT HEREBY RESOLVED that the County of Dallas County with the Dallas County Treasurer (hereafter referred to as “Treasurer”) undertake the following agreement with the City of Waukee (“Waukee”) to effect the provisions of §§ 331.553 and 321.40 and Chapter 28E of the Iowa Code with respect to motor vehicle registration renewal restrictions regarding the collection of the City of Waukee unpaid parking citations, and therewith adopt the following: 1.Purpose. The purpose of this agreement is to effect the purposes §§ 321.40, 321.236, 331.553 and 910.1(4) of the Iowa Code relative to §§502 of the City of Waukee Municipal Code of Ordinances, to allow the City of Waukee to effectively use the provisions of the Iowa Code to more fully collect vehicle parking fines. 2.Duration. The duration of this agreement is perpetual until terminated as provided herein. 3.Organization and Administration of the agreement. The Treasurer shall administer this agreement. No separate organization or board is formed. 4.Responsibilities. a.City of Waukee responsibilities. Pursuant to §321.236 of the Iowa Code, the City of Waukee may regulate the standing or parking of vehicles, and may charge and collect a fine for violation of such regulation. Therewith, the City of Waukee shall cause notices as required by §321.236(1)(c) and 312.236(1)d) of the Iowa Code to be printed upon citations used for such purposes. Waukee may at least monthly and more frequently if desired by Waukee, certify and provide to Treasurer a list of all uncontested and unpaid parking fines under §321.40 of the Iowa Code which remain delinquent and owed to Waukee. This notice is referred to as a “stop notice.” When receiving fines owed upon such “stop notices”, Waukee shall collect an additional $5.00 fee for each “stop notice”. Waukee shall pay such $5.00 fee to the Treasurer for each such “stop notice” released. Once the fines are paid, Waukee shall provide documentation to the Treasurer that the “stop notice” with respect to a particular motor vehicle registration is released. Pursuant to §321.236(1)(e) of the Iowa Code the City of Waukee is responsible for costs incurred by the Iowa Department of Transportation to accommodate the collection and dissemination of the delinquent parking ticket information. b.Dallas County Responsibilities. Treasurer shall, in conjunction with renewal of motor vehicle registration(s) pursuant to Iowa Code Section 321.40, refuse to renew the registration upon which Waukee has placed a “stop notice.” Treasurer shall refer all persons who attempt to renew a registration upon which Waukee has placed a “stop notice” to the Waukee Police Department to pay those fines. Upon receipt of documented notice from Waukee that the “stop notice” with respect to a particular registration has been released, the Treasurer may proceed to renew the motor vehicle registration(s). Treasurer may use the Iowa Department of Transportation vehicle registration and titling system to facilitate the purposes of this agreement. Treasurer shall deposit and account for said fees according to law. 5.Financial. Waukee shall forward the $5.00 fee for release of each “stop notice” at the time Waukee documents the release to Treasurer. 6.Termination. Termination may be effected by either party to this agreement with 30 days written notice to the other party. Termination sought by Waukee will effectively release all “stop notices” certified by Waukee to the Treasurer and shall cause Waukee to remit to Treasurer the aggregate amount of $5.00 for each “stop notice” so released. 7.Dispute resolution.
